Gambling in Mauritius has been legal since the early 1970s and regulated by the Gambling Regulatory Authority since 2007. The authority allows for the licensing of internet gambling enterprises but there are currently no such businesses operating here. Mauritius Gambling - Online and Offline The Gambling Regulatory Authority Act, was enacted in 2007, as a way to establish a proper regulatory framework for the gaming and betting industry in Mauritius. The Gambling Act also focuses on responsible gambling and preventing under age gambling. The legal gambling age in Mauritius has been set at 18.
